Croydon thugs throw fireworks at police who say it's 'not linked' to UK riots
2024-08-07 00:00:00.0     每日快报-英国新闻     原网页

       Bottles and fireworks have been thrown at police and objects dragged down the road after around 50 people gathered in Croydon, police said.

       The Metropolitan Police said the disruption is “not linked to protest” and that it appears to be “pure anti-social behaviour”.

       It comes after more than 100 areas across the UK were put on high alert with thousands of specialist officers on standby due to the threat of far right riots.

       Rumours began circulating on social media that far-Right groups were planning to hold demonstrations across the UK on Wednesday night.

       Huge counter-protests have arrived instead, with thousands holding peaceful protests in Walthamstow, Manchester, Liverpool and Bristol.

       Police arrested eight people on suspicion of assaulting emergency workers, possession of offensive weapons and other offences.

       More arrests will follow, the force added.

       In a post on social media, the force said: “Approximately 50 people have gathered in North End Road, Croydon.

       “They’ve made clear their intention is to cause disruption and fuel disorder.

       “They’ve dragged and thrown objects down the road, and thrown bottles at officers.

       “This is not linked to protest, this appears to be pure anti-social behaviour. Officers are moving in numbers to make arrests.”

       Violence erupted on Britain's streets after three young girls were killed last week.

       Bebe King, six, Alice Dasilva Aguiar, nine, and Elsie Dot Stancombe, seven, died after the stabbing at the Hart Space in Southport, Merseyside, on Monday July 29.

       Axel Rudakubana, 18, from Banks, Lancashire, will stand trial next year after being charged with three counts of murder, 10 counts of attempted murder and possession of a bladed article in a public place.

       Riots first took place in Southport before spreading over the weekend following reports surrounding the suspect's identity.
